آموزش GitHub Copilot - راهنمای کامل - 2025
✅ سرفصل و جزئیات آموزش
آنچه یاد خواهید گرفت:
- استفاده صحیح از GitHub Copilot برای توسعه نرمافزار
- تمرین Copilot با پروژههای کدنویسی پیچیده
- تولید، مستندسازی، توضیح و تست کد در چند ثانیه با پرامپتنویسی مؤثر
- بهرهبرداری از قابلیتهای GitHub Copilot برای نوشتن کد بهتر و سریعتر
- درک GitHub Copilot و استفاده از آن در پتانسیل کامل
- یادگیری Model Context Protocol با GitHub Copilot
- استفاده از Copilot با Java
- استفاده از Copilot با Python
- استفاده از Copilot با React
- آمادگی برای گواهینامه GitHub Copilot
پیشنیازهای دوره
- تجربه مقدماتی برنامهنویسی
- اکانت GitHub
- اشتراک فعال GitHub Copilot
توضیحات دوره
به "آموزش GitHub Copilot - راهنمای کامل - 2025" خوش آمدید! این دوره جامع طراحی شده است تا شما را با تمام جنبههای GitHub Copilot، یک دستیار کدنویسی مجهز به AI که میتواند جریان کاری برنامهنویسی شما را متحول کند، آشنا سازد.
مباحث پوشش داده شده در این دوره:
- GitHub Copilot چیست و چگونه میتوانید از آن استفاده کنید؟
- مزایای استفاده از GitHub Copilot چیست؟
- نحوه ثبتنام و نصب آن در Visual Studio Code و JetBrainsIDE
- استفاده از GitHub Copilot در پروژههای Java - با Spring
- استفاده از GitHub Copilot در پروژههای Python - با مصورسازی داده
- استفاده از GitHub Copilot در پروژههای JavaScript و TypeScript
- استفاده از GitHub Copilot با React
- آمادگی برای گواهینامه GitHub Copilot
مباحث سطح متوسط:
- نحوه استفاده از چت GitHub Copilot برای سوالات عمومی و داخل یک پروژه نرمافزاری
- نحوه تکرار پرامپتها
- تولید کد
- 4 روش تعامل با Copilotدر Visual Studio Code
در این دوره همچنین یاد خواهید گرفت که چگونه HTML و CSS را سریعتر با GitHub Copilot بنویسید.
مباحث پیشرفته: استفاده از مثالهای کد JavaScript، Python یا Java:
- پروژه پیچیده: بررسیکننده رمز عبور - پرامپتنویسی و تکرار با Copilot
- راهاندازی تست واحد و تولید تستهای پیچیده با Copilot
- استفاده از GitHub Copilot برای تولید متن: توضیحات کد، پیامهای commit
- Model Context Protocol - پیادهسازی و استفاده در داخل Copilot
فراتر از تئوری بروید و از یک مدرس فعال، همگام با نیازهای برنامهنویسی امروز، یاد بگیرید!
تا پایان این دوره، درک کاملی از GitHub Copilot و نحوه استفاده از آن در پتانسیل کامل خواهید داشت. چه یک توسعهدهنده باتجربه باشید که به دنبال تسریع جریان کاری خود هستید، یا یک مبتدی که به دنبال یادگیری بیشتر در مورد آخرین ابزارهای توسعه نرمافزار است، این دوره چیزی برای شما دارد.
در این سفر به من بپیوندید و با GitHub Copilot هوشمندتر کد بزنید، نه سختتر!
این دوره برای چه کسانی مناسب است؟
- توسعهدهندگانی که میخواهند بهرهوری خود را با GitHub Copilot بهبود بخشند.
- دانشجویانی که میخواهند برای گواهینامه GitHub Copilot آماده شوند.
آموزش GitHub Copilot - راهنمای کامل - 2025
-
چگونه این دوره را بگذرانیم؟ 02:41
-
تجربه Udemy 02:18
-
GitHub Copilot چیست؟ 04:56
-
ثبتنام در GitHub Copilot 02:38
-
راه اندازی در Visual Studio Code 02:16
-
اختیاری - راه اندازی در Intellij 02:21
-
حریم خصوصی و GitHub Copilot 02:50
-
عیبیابی GitHub Copilot 03:43
-
معرفی بخش 01:39
-
معرفی GitHub Copilot Chat 05:29
-
چت GitHub Copilot - ویژگیهای پیشرفته 08:32
-
Copilot به عنوان یک سیستم تکمیل خودکار پیشرفته 06:47
-
توضیح، بازبینی، رفع اشکال، مستندسازی 08:02
-
تولید تستهای واحد 06:23
-
یادگیری با GitHub Copilot 05:04
-
خواندن تصاویر با Copilot 03:23
-
درون GitHub Copilot: LLMها، توکنها و کانتکست 06:53
-
نوشتن پرامپتهایی که Copilot میفهمد 05:53
-
معرفی بخش 01:14
-
دستورالعملهای سفارشی برای Copilot 04:27
-
پیکربندی سایر اقدامات GitHub Copilot 04:50
-
حالت Copilot Agent برای ساخت اپلیکیشنها به سرعت 03:49
-
حالت چت سفارشی 05:31
-
معرفی بخش - نیاز به ابزارها/توابع 03:12
-
نصب و مدیریت سرورهای MCP 05:10
-
نصب دستی یک سرور MCP 05:24
-
تمرین Model Context Protocol (MCP) 02:27
-
معرفی برنامهنویسی 02:20
-
معرفی بخش 01:13
-
دستیاری کدنویسی 05:09
-
نوشتن تستها 07:08
-
پرامپتهای ویژه 03:23
-
TypeScript و Github Copilot 05:53
-
تمرین لیستها 07:05
-
اختیاری: راه اندازی SQL 03:29
-
معرفی پروژه Express 01:44
-
مقداردهی اولیه پروژه Express 03:25
-
راه اندازی پایگاه داده 05:18
-
نوشتن کوئریها با GitHub Copilot 08:07
-
اپلیکیشن Express 06:24
-
کنترلر Express 05:24
-
تست کردن اپلیکیشن 03:15
-
نتیجهگیری بخش 01:12
-
معرفی بخش 02:03
-
دستیاری کدنویسی Python 06:46
-
تولید متن 03:12
-
دستیاری تستهای واحد 04:39
-
تولید تستها 05:54
-
کار با لیستها 04:08
-
محیطهای مجازی 04:53
-
GitHub Copilot برای مصورسازی داده 06:46
-
معرفی بخش 02:49
-
دستیار راه اندازی پروژه 04:41
-
دستیار کدنویسی Java 05:23
-
دستیار تست واحد 04:34
-
تمرین لیستهای Java 07:40
-
اختیاری: راه اندازی SQL 03:29
-
معرفی اپلیکیشن Java Spring 02:53
-
مقداردهی اولیه پروژه Spring 04:25
-
مدلها و کنترلرهای Rest 08:08
-
Repository و سرویسها 09:16
-
تست کردن اپلیکیشن 03:22
-
تستهای واحد پیشرفته - mockها و Copilot 04:50
-
معرفی بخش 02:14
-
راه اندازی اپلیکیشن React 03:25
-
React Router 03:51
-
پیکربندی BackEnd 03:18
-
ایجاد کردن فرم داده 06:27
-
آمادهسازی سرور برای دسترسی مرورگر 05:26
-
کامپوننت لیست داده 03:50
-
کامپوننت جزئیات کارمند 06:21
-
ناوبری (Navigation) 03:30
-
معرفی بخش 01:13
-
نصب GitHub Copilot CLI 03:06
-
استفاده از GitHub Copilot CLI 02:40
-
دستیاری کوئریهای SQL و پایگاه داده 05:52
-
فعالسازی Copilot برای پسوندهای فایل مختلف 02:33
-
نتیجهگیری دوره 03:55
-
سپاسگزارم! 00:49
مشخصات آموزش
آموزش GitHub Copilot - راهنمای کامل - 2025
- تاریخ به روز رسانی: 1404/09/07
- سطح دوره:همه سطوح
- تعداد درس:79
- مدت زمان :05:47:54
- حجم :3.12GB
- زبان:دوبله زبان فارسی
- دوره آموزشی:AI Academy